You should not have to use thread sealant on fuel lines if you use the appropriate fittings. But if you feel you need to use something, use the teflon liquid sealant. Tape can raise havoc with your fuel lines.
Point 1: Many of the most popular fuel pumps have NPT fittings on the inlet and outlet. If you use the appropriate fittings and don't use sealant, you will have leaks.

Point 2: Tape is like anything else, including the teflon sealant. If you use it correctly, it works. If you don't, it causes problems. Sure, a piece of tape in the line can plug things up. So can a glob of anything else. "Havoc" isn't unique to teflon tape.
